To request more information about the VCF, or if you would like to schedule an interview with VCF Founder Sellam Ismail, please send e-mail to press@vintage.org.
Mr. Ismail has appeared as a guest or expert on many shows including G4TechTV's "The Screen Savers", two episodes of HGTV's "Hey Remember!" series, and the Game Show Network's "Video Game Invasion". He has also contributed time and talents to A&E's "Biography", The Learning Channel's "Hackers: Computer Outlaws", and programs produced by the BBC, National Geographic, and NPR.
To inquire about booking Mr. Ismail for a show or interview, please send e-mail to press@vintage.org.
